在现代信息管理系统中,表格数据是收集和展示信息的重要方式。将表格数据轻松提交并快速链接到数据库,对于提高工作效率和数据管理的便捷性至关重要。以下是一些实现这一目标的方法和步骤:
1. 选择合适的数据库
首先,你需要选择一个适合你需求的数据库系统。常见的数据库有MySQL、Oracle、SQL Server等。不同的数据库系统在性能、安全性、易用性等方面各有特点,选择一个合适的数据库是链接表格数据的基础。
2. 使用表单控件收集数据
在网页或应用程序中,你可以使用HTML表单控件来收集用户输入的数据。以下是一些常用的表单控件:
- 文本框:用于输入文本信息。
- 复选框:用于选择多个选项。
- 单选按钮:用于从多个选项中选择一个。
- 下拉菜单:提供下拉列表供用户选择。
<form action="submit.php" method="post">
<label for="name">姓名:</label>
<input type="text" id="name" name="name" required>
<label for="email">邮箱:</label>
<input type="email" id="email" name="email" required>
<input type="submit" value="提交">
</form>
3. 使用服务器端脚本处理数据
在用户提交表单后,你需要一个服务器端脚本来处理这些数据。常见的服务器端脚本语言有PHP、Python、Ruby等。以下是一个简单的PHP脚本示例,用于接收和处理表单数据:
<?php
if ($_SERVER["REQUEST_METHOD"] == "POST") {
$name = $_POST['name'];
$email = $_POST['email'];
// 连接数据库
$conn = new mysqli("localhost", "username", "password", "database");
// 检查连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
// 插入数据到数据库
$sql = "INSERT INTO users (name, email) VALUES ('$name', '$email')";
if ($conn->query($sql) === TRUE) {
echo "新记录插入成功";
} else {
echo "Error: " . $sql . "<br>" . $conn->error;
}
$conn->close();
}
?>
4. 连接数据库
在服务器端脚本中,你需要使用数据库连接函数来连接到你的数据库。这通常涉及到提供数据库的主机名、用户名、密码和数据库名称。
$conn = new mysqli("localhost", "username", "password", "database");
5. 验证和清理数据
在将数据插入数据库之前,确保对数据进行验证和清理。这包括检查数据类型、长度、格式以及防止SQL注入等。
6. 实现错误处理
在数据提交过程中,错误处理非常重要。确保你的代码能够处理连接错误、SQL错误以及其他潜在的问题。
7. 安全性考虑
保护你的数据库和数据是非常重要的。确保使用安全的连接(如HTTPS)、加密敏感数据,以及遵循最佳实践来保护你的数据库。
通过以上步骤,你可以轻松地将表格数据提交到数据库,并实现快速链接。随着技术的不断发展,还有许多高级工具和框架可以帮助你更高效地完成这项任务。
